The Jamaican culture is mixed,mostly ethnically diverse. There are many nations and peoples,the majority are African ,then Indian and Chinese,then the minority is European. Jamaican tradition are ritualistic acts,that are carried over a specific period of time and events.
Hoildays
In Jamaica they celebrate new years, ash Wednesday, Good Friday, Easter, Emancipation boxing day, Independence day.
